Whale Moves | Rivian and Rocket Lab Options Surge Amid Market Volatility

Market BriefWednesday, Nov 13, 2024 7:00 pm ET
2min read

Top 20 Stocks with Most Traded Options

SPDR S&P 500 ETF (SPY) saw a slight increase of 0.05% with a trading volume of 7.54 million options and open interest of 20.08 million.

Invesco QQQ Trust (QQQ) decreased by 0.13%, with options volume at 3.90 million and open interest at 9.84 million.

NVIDIA (NVDA) experienced a decline of 1.36%, with a trading volume of 2.53 million options and open interest standing at 26.53 million.

Tesla (TSLA) rose by 0.53% with options volume hitting 2.52 million and open interest measuring 8.11 million.

iShares Russell 2000 ETF (IWM) dropped by 0.99% and saw options volume of 1.61 million, while open interest was 12.59 million.

Amazon (AMZN) gained 2.48%, with options trading volume at 1.07 million and open interest of 4.08 million.

Palantir (PLTR) increased by 1.42% with 839.15K options traded and open interest of 3.63 million.

iShares 20+ Year Treasury Bond ETF (TLT) decreased by 0.95% with 788.98K options traded and an open interest of 6.40 million.

MicroStrategy (MSTR) saw a significant drop of 7.91%, with options volume reaching 764.69K and open interest at 2.20 million.

MARA Holdings (MARA) experienced a sharp decline of 13.99%, having options volume of 728.14K and open interest of 1.71 million.

Rivian Automotive (RIVN) surged by 13.71% with an option volume of 624.12K and open interest totaling 2.62 million.

Apple (AAPL) saw a modest gain of 0.40%, with options trading volume at 620.77K and open interest at 5.99 million.

Advanced Micro Devices (AMD) decreased by 3.01%, with 553.11K options traded and open interest of 3.34 million.

Coinbase (COIN) suffered a decrease of 10.78%, with options volume of 469.97K and open interest at 1.32 million.

Super Micro Computer (SMCI) fell by 6.31%, with options volume amounting to 461.88K and an open interest of 4.39 million.

Microsoft (MSFT) saw a minor increase of 0.51%, with options volume at 413.50K and open interest of 2.66 million.

Rocket Lab (RKLB) surged impressively by 28.44% with an option volume of 403.41K and open interest of 563.06K.

Meta Platforms (META) decreased by 0.82%, with options trading at 384.42K and open interest totaling 2.31 million.

Cisco (CSCO) rose by 0.80% with options volume of 381.07K and open interest at 1.13 million.

i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F (EEM) fell by 0.64% with an option volume of 368.21K and open interest at 10.14 million.

Other Notable Moves

Sirius XM Holdings (SIRI) showed significant activity with a $3.50 call expiring January 16, 2026, seeing an open interest increase by 91.73K. Additional notable moves include a $3.50 put expiring January 17, 2025, with open interest up by 86.45K, and a $4.00 call expiring January 16, 2026, with an increase of 71.78K.

The Financial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LF) saw significant open interest changes, with a $53.00 call expiring December 20, 2024, increasing by 161.84K, and notable increases in put options at various prices and expirations.
